Output 142ab00e61ca839f1203b65e179918faac14ecc56cfef398439bebc02f18abc4:0

value
109610
script pubkey
OP_0 OP_PUSHBYTES_20 4cc1f3261921fbee0c23d3249004bdb803498065
address
tb1qfnqlxfsey8a7urpr6vjfqp9ahqp5nqr9csfux2
transaction
142ab00e61ca839f1203b65e179918faac14ecc56cfef398439bebc02f18abc4
confirmations
183599
spent
true